lExposure Compensation

Changing the exposure level set by the camera is called exposure compen­

sation. Exposure compensation can be used to make the picture darker or
brighter intentionally. Exposure compensation can be set up to +/-2 stops in

half-stop increments.

' The exposure compensation amount is canceled automatically when you

turn the Command Dial to a Basic Zone mode.

' Assuming that a shutter speed of 1/125 sec. and an aperture of f/5.6 will

give a correct exposure, setting the exposure compensation amount to plus

or minus 1 stop will change the shutter speed or aperture as follows:
